Children, obey your parents in all things, for this is well-pleasing in the Lord.
Fathers, provoke not your children, that they be not discouraged.
Servants, obey in all things them that are your masters according to the flesh; not with eye-service, as men-pleasers, but in singleness of heart, fearing the Lord:
whatsoever ye do, work heartily, as unto the Lord, and not unto men;
knowing that from the Lord ye shall receive the recompense of the inheritance: ye serve the Lord Christ.
For he that doeth wrong shall receive again for the wrong that he hath done: and there is no respect of persons.
